Autogenous Grinding & Semi Autogenous Grinding …

ABC closed circuit, Autogenous-Ball-Mill-Crusher. Another similar technique is the ABC open circuit where the crusher product feeds the ball mill rather than the autogenous mill. Crusher product is typical feed to a ball mill using large diameter balls but not much grinding of 20-25 mm ore can be accomplished in an autogenous mill.

Santo Tomas Copper Project, Mexico

The geology of the Santo Tomas project features a porphyry copper deposit with fractures and disseminated copper and molybdenum sulphides, alongside notable gold and silver by-products. The deposit is part of the Laramide Belt, a north-west-south-east trending copper-rich region extending from the south-western US into southern Mexico.

Ball Mill Charging System

The grinding section at Island Copper is a semi-autogenous, two-stage circuit comprising six 9.75 m diameter by 4.27 m primary mills with 6000 HP drives and three 5.03 m diameter by 6.71 m secondary mills with 3000 HP drives. Components of the ball handling system are: Ball storage hopper with vane feeder and drive.
